Crew members of Coast Guard Aids to Navigation Team Sitka await to be hoisted by a Coast Guard Air Station Sitka MH-60 Jayhawk helicopter crew after completing maintenance for the Cape Edgecumbe Light located on a cliff at an elevation of approximately 150 feet in a rainforest on Kruzof Island in Sitka, Alaska, June 7, 2017. Approximately half of ANT Sitka's 112 aids to navigation require the delivery of personnel by helicopter crews to service the light. U.S. Coast Guard photo by Petty Officer 1st Class Bill Colclough.
